    Entering class: 9,371
    High school GPA: 3.5-4.0
    Composite ACT: 24-30
    Total SAT: 1100-1310

    MSU recommends that students include a majority of core academic courses in their schedules each semester throughout high school, including three such courses each semester during their senior year.   2. MSU is test optional, which means that prospective first-year students have the opportunity to apply for admission without submitting an ACT or SAT score. Students will indicate on the application whether they would like SAT or ACT exam scores included in their evaluation.
